Small Service Businesses: Advertising Attitudes and The Use of Digital and Social Media Marketing
Authors:Henry S. Cole  Tom DeNardin  Kenneth E. Clow
Affiliation:School of Management, University of Louisiana Monroe, Monroe, Louisiana USA
Abstract:Advertising is embraced by companies as a means of building awareness, sales, and customer loyalty. However, in recent years advertising has changed. While megabrands spend millions of dollars on advertising, small businesses often view advertising as an expense rather than a means of generating revenue. Small service business owners are often skeptical of the value of digital marketing and social media. This study examines various digital and social media channels that can be utilized to grow their business.
